Trio of Million Dollar-Plus Homes for Sale in Safety Harbor

These Safety Harbor homes each have asking prices that are between $1 million and $2 million. Take a look at what the new homeowners will get for their money.

Are these Safety Harbor mansions worth their mega price tags?

Check out the amenities that these beauties have to offer, from a temperature-controlled wine room to a private, white-sand beach. Then you decide.

Here are the three listings, with photos, courtesy of the AOL Real Estate Page:

1.) 505 Bayshore Blvd.: This four-bedroom, four-bathroom waterfront house has many luxury features, including a gourmet kitchen, butler's pantry, 500 bottle wine closet, formal library, private beach, pool with a waterfall and a deep-water dock for parking a yacht. Asking price is $1,999,000.

2.) 310 Signature Court: This six-bedroom, eight-bath home has more than 8,000 square feet of space. It was built in 2002, though the architecture gives the spacious home an Old World appearance, with vaulted ceilings and Roman-style columns. The kitchen and bathrooms are thoroughly modern and large. Amenities include a game room, outdoor swimming pool and spa/hot tub. Asking price: $1,499,000.

3.) 306 Signature Terr.: At 5,712 square feet, this home offers five bedrooms and six bathrooms. Located in a gated community, the house boasts a winding staircase, four-car garage, screened-in pool and patio, billiard room and private theater. Asking price: $1.5 million.
